3. Regular Breakdowns and Repair Work
Despite having regular upkeep and care, any type of mechanical system will experience some deterioration gradually. Yet if your heatpump is breaking down much more regularly than typical, it may be time to change it with a brand-new, high-efficiency model.

When you amount to up your fixing expenses, it might surprise you just how much they amount to throughout a year. When the price of repairs begins to surpass half the price of a brand-new heat pump, it's an excellent concept to start considering making the switch.

Loud, unusual sounds originating from your exterior unit are likewise an indicator that it's time to replace your existing system. Banging, rattling, and squealing audios aren't typical, so make certain to call a specialist to explore the trouble.

4. Unpleasant Odors
Heat pumps are energy effective and provide a lengthy lifespan contrasted to other heater. Nevertheless, they don't last for life and some signs suggest that you need to think about an upgrade.

Undesirable smells in your home can be triggered by numerous elements consisting of dirty and obstructed filters, broken vents and ductwork. If the odors persist, it's time to call an expert.

If you scent a foul odor that scents like rotten eggs, maybe an indication of a natural gas leak. The odor is added to gas to assist determine the leakage before it creates a fire or surge. It can additionally cause migraines, nausea or vomiting and dizziness if breathed in at high levels.
